What is the difference between Chevrolet Express 3500 and 1500?

I am looking into buying a Chevrolet Express and was wondering the difference between the 1500 and 3500 besides the price. Does it have to do with the loading capacity?|||Bigger number = higher capacity.|||The 1500 is rated for a 1/2 ton (1,000 lbs) while the 3500 is rated for a full 1Ton load or 2,000 lbs. The price difference has a great deal to do with the heavier chassis, suspension engine and braking system on the 3500.|||The 1500 series is a half ton truck. The 2500 is a three quarter ton, and the 3500 is a one ton.


The 1500 series will get better fuel mileage than heavier ones. And it is loading capacity|||About 1500 lbs of curb weight and a lot of cargo/towing capacity. Bigger number = higher capacity.|||yes the loading capacity
